Kelvindale train station might not boast luxury amenities, but it offers the basics for a comfortable travel experience. It’s a Category A station, meaning there is step-free access throughout, making it suitable for individuals requiring assistance. Unfortunately, you won’t find ticket offices or machines here, so it’s best to buy your tickets online before arriving. While there’s a seating area for your comfort, there are no toilet facilities, shops, or refreshment services available on-site.
For those needing assistance, help is available via a help point and departure screens ensure you keep track of your train journey. For any enquiries, contact ScotRail Customer Relations. Luggage services and bicycle storage are limited, so plan accordingly if you are traveling with extra gear.
Kelvindale station ensures onward travel is a breeze despite its compact size. For bus travel, services pick up and drop off outside the station on Cleveden Road. Visit Travel Line Scotland for detailed bus schedules. For taxi services, Train Taxi provides information on local taxi hires.

While Cannock Station doesn’t boast the grand architecture of historical stations, it excels in providing a straightforward, no-frills experience for travelers. Ticketing is simplified with machines available for both purchase and collection, however there is no staffed ticket office. This efficiency-oriented approach ensures you can swiftly secure your tickets and be on your way with minimal complications.
Although basic in amenities, Cannock Station focuses on essential services with practicality in mind. While there are no toilets, refreshment facilities, or ATMs on site, there are well-maintained seating areas for a bit of comfort while you wait for your train. Security is taken seriously, bolstered by the presence of CCTV. However, luggage storage isn’t an option here, so be sure to travel light or make alternative arrangements.
Accessibility is a priority at Cannock, offering step-free access throughout the station. Those needing assistance can make prior arrangements through Passenger Assist. Although passenger help points are onsite, direct staff assistance isn't available, emphasizing the importance of advance planning for those needing additional support.
Once at Cannock, the world—or at least the local region—quite literally becomes your oyster. You can find rail replacement services nearby at the public service bus stops outside Asda on Lichfield Road. Nearby taxi services such as Aero (01543 505050) and Joeys (01543 871818) can whisk you away to your next destination with ease, and detailed travel posters offer additional tips for journey planning.
